BS EN 1464
Specifies a floating roller method for the determination of the peel resistance of adhesive bonds between one rigid adherend and one flexible adherend when tested under specified conditions of preparation and testing.

ASTM D3164
Test method ASTM D3164 is used to produce shear strength data for joints to compare adhesives or evaluation surface treatments. Shear joints impose uniform stresses across the bond area which results in the highest possible joint strength.

ASTM D6264 /D6264M-17
In ASTM D6264 a quasi-static indentation (QSI) test method is used to obtain quantitative measurements of the damage resistance of a continuous-fibre-reinforced composite material to a concentrated indentation force

ASTM C1424
This test method covers the determination of compressive strength including stress-strain behavior, under monotonic uniaxial loading of advanced ceramics at ambient temperature. This test method is restricted to specific test specimen geometries.
